odyn icon odyn

A free Dynamic Network (DN) solver that runs online in the browser. ODyN fuses information from cameras, GNSS and inertial sensors in a single adjustment and it can be used to estimate a high-frequency trajectory for precise direct geo-referencing, to improve photogrammetric reconstructions in challenging scenarios or to determine several types of system calibration parameters.

openlink icon openlink

Openlink is a tool for forwarding stream. OpenLink can input data from any channel of network, serial port and file, and output data from any channel of network, serial port and file. It supports reading RTCM and ublox files and sending them to other streams. It can also be used to modify the position information in RTCM.
